Output e363c09a1a9a8d67dcca6b98bd2bc81a68a358cd82d20a5255e3fb8d50b6cf8d:0

value
774373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c868d167fdcd53811e99d5a13da7a787602457 OP_EQUAL
address
3MBPw6XDwkz9sTiXdcyjYvpBYiK4ojapA5
transaction
e363c09a1a9a8d67dcca6b98bd2bc81a68a358cd82d20a5255e3fb8d50b6cf8d
confirmations
342585
spent
true